Denkyembour Assembly Distributes Free Fertilizer to Farmers to Boost Agricultural Productivity

The Denkyembour District Assembly has distributed free bags of fertilizer to selected farmers across the district as part of government efforts to support agriculture, increase food production, and improve the livelihoods of farmers.

The exercise, which took place on Tuesday, June 30, 2026, at the forecourt of the Denkyembour District Assembly, was led by the District Chief Executive (DCE) and brought together beneficiary farmers, officials of the Assembly, personnel from the Department of Agriculture, media representatives, and other stakeholders.

The initiative forms part of the government's broader strategy to strengthen the agricultural sector by providing critical inputs to farmers, reducing production costs, and promoting sustainable agricultural development.

The fertilizer support programme is expected to boost crop production during the current farming season, enhance food security, and contribute significantly to economic growth within the district.

The distribution process was conducted in a transparent and orderly manner under the supervision of officials from the District Assembly and the Department of Agriculture. Beneficiary farmers were duly verified to ensure that the fertilizer reached the intended recipients.

Many of the beneficiaries expressed gratitude to the government and the District Assembly for the timely intervention, noting that the support would help reduce their financial burden and enable them to cultivate larger acreages during the 2026 farming season.

Speaking to the media during the exercise, the District Chief Executive reaffirmed the government's commitment to supporting the agricultural sector, describing agriculture as the backbone of the local economy and a key driver of employment and economic development.

According to the DCE, the provision of essential farm inputs such as fertilizer remains a strategic intervention aimed at increasing agricultural productivity, improving household incomes, and strengthening food security across the district.

He urged beneficiary farmers to utilize the fertilizer responsibly and strictly for its intended purpose to maximize the benefits of the intervention.

The DCE also encouraged farmers to adopt modern farming techniques and assured residents of the Assembly's continued collaboration with relevant government agencies to implement programmes that promote agricultural growth and improve rural livelihoods.
